Abstract:

Background and Aim : The current study was performed to investigate the antibiotic resistance pattern, the prevalence of colistin resistance and its molecular mechanisms in clinical isolates of Klebsiella pneumoniae obtained from hospitalized patients in teaching hospitals in Isfahan, Iran.Methods : This cross-sectional study was performed during the ۲۰۱۹-۲۰۲۰ year at several teaching hospitals in Isfahan, Iran. All K. pneumoniae isolates were screened against ۱۴ antimicrobial agents based on standard disk diffusion method. Moreover, the minimal inhibitory concentration (MIC) of colistin was determined by the E-test strips Results : In the present study, a total of ۷۹ strains of multidrug-resistant K. pneumoniae were isolated. Among the ۷۹ K. pneumoniae isolates, ۵۲ (۶۵.۸%) were obtained from females and ۲۷ (۳۴.۲%) from males. Most of K. pneumoniae strains were isolated from patients between ۴۶-۶۰ years old. Of these, ۳۵ colistin-resistant clinical K. pneumoniae isolates were obtained. These isolates were resistant to all classes of antibiotics, including colistin, and were classified as extensively drug-resistant (XDR). Antibiotic susceptibility pattern showed a high rate of antibiotic resistance to ceftazidime (۹۴.۹%) followed by cefepime and aztreonam (۹۱.۱%), while, the lowest resistance rate was observed against tigecycline (۲.۵%).Conclusion : Due to the fact that the last line of treatment for infections associated with K. pneumoniae is colistin, therefore, increasing resistance to this antibiotic causes many concerns and problems in the treatment of patients. Detection of colistin-resistant strains can greatly help in the treatment of diseases. Also in our study, a low level of resistance to tigecycline was observed, which can be used to treat patients.
